Career Path

In the UK water security sector, several roles play a critical part in ensuring a sustainable and secure water supply. Here are some of the key positions and their respective industry relevance: 1. **Water Engineer**: As a water engineer, you will be responsible for designing, building, and maintaining water supply systems, wastewater treatment facilities, and irrigation systems. The demand for skilled water engineers is high due to the need for upgrading and expanding existing water infrastructure. 2. **Water Resource Manager**: Water resource managers play a vital role in developing and implementing strategies for efficient water use, drought management, and flood control. Their expertise is in high demand to address the challenges of water scarcity and climate change. 3. **Hydrologist**: Hydrologists study the movement, distribution, and quality of water on Earth. They often work on water-related projects, such as flood forecasting, water supply planning, and environmental impact assessments. 4. **Environmental Scientist**: Environmental scientists focus on understanding the impacts of human activities on the natural world. In the water security sector, they often work on projects related to water pollution, habitat restoration, and conservation. 5. **Water Treatment Specialist**: Water treatment specialists are responsible for ensuring the safety and quality of drinking water. They operate and maintain water treatment plants, monitor water quality, and implement treatment processes to remove contaminants. The demand for professionals in the water security sector is expected to grow as the UK faces challenges such as climate change, population growth, and aging water infrastructure. By gaining the necessary skills and knowledge in this field, you can contribute to a more sustainable and secure water future.
